你当前正在访问 Microsoft Azure Global Edition 技术文档网站。 如果需要访问由世纪互联运营的 Microsoft Azure 中国技术文档网站,请访问 https://docs.azure.cn

CloudPool 类

定义

Azure Batch服务中的池。

public class CloudPool
type CloudPool = class
Public Class CloudPool
继承
CloudPool

构造函数

CloudPool()

初始化 CloudPool 类的新实例。

CloudPool(String, String, String, String, Nullable<DateTime>, Nullable<DateTime>, Nullable<PoolState>, Nullable<DateTime>, Nullable<AllocationState>, Nullable<DateTime>, String, CloudServiceConfiguration, VirtualMachineConfiguration, Nullable<TimeSpan>, IList<ResizeError>, Nullable<Int32>, Nullable<Int32>, Nullable<Int32>, Nullable<Int32>, Nullable<Boolean>, String, Nullable<TimeSpan>, AutoScaleRun, Nullable<Boolean>, NetworkConfiguration, StartTask, IList<CertificateReference>, IList<ApplicationPackageReference>, IList<String>, Nullable<Int32>, TaskSchedulingPolicy, IList<UserAccount>, IList<MetadataItem>, PoolStatistics, IList<MountConfiguration>, BatchPoolIdentity, Nullable<NodeCommunicationMode>, Nullable<NodeCommunicationMode>)

初始化 CloudPool 类的新实例。

属性

AllocationState

获取或设置池是否正在调整大小。

AllocationStateTransitionTime

获取或设置池进入其当前分配状态的时间。

ApplicationLicenses

获取或设置 Batch 服务将在池中的每个计算节点上可用的应用程序许可证列表。

ApplicationPackageReferences

获取或设置要安装在池中每个计算节点上的包列表。

AutoScaleEvaluationInterval

获取或设置根据自动缩放公式自动调整池大小的时间间隔。

AutoScaleFormula

获取或设置池中所需计算节点数的公式。

AutoScaleRun

获取或设置上次执行自动缩放公式的结果和错误。

CertificateReferences

获取或设置要安装在池中每个计算节点上的证书列表。

CloudServiceConfiguration

获取或设置池的云服务配置。

CreationTime

获取或设置池的创建时间。

CurrentDedicatedNodes

获取或设置池中当前专用计算节点的数目。

CurrentLowPriorityNodes

获取或设置池中当前存在的现成/低优先级计算节点数。

CurrentNodeCommunicationMode

获取池通信模式的当前状态。

DisplayName

获取或设置池的显示名称。

EnableAutoScale

获取或设置池大小是否应随时间自动调整。

EnableInterNodeCommunication

获取或设置池是否允许计算节点之间的直接通信。

ETag

获取或设置池的 ETag。

Id

获取或设置唯一标识帐户中的池的字符串。

Identity

获取或设置 Batch 池的标识(如果已配置)。

LastModified

获取或设置池的上次修改时间。

Metadata

获取或设置与池关联的名称/值对的列表,作为元数据。

MountConfiguration

获取或设置要装载在池中每个节点上的文件系统列表。

NetworkConfiguration

获取或设置池的网络配置。

ResizeErrors

获取或设置在池上执行上次重设大小时遇到的错误的列表。

ResizeTimeout

获取或设置计算节点分配到池的超时。

StartTask

获取或设置一个任务,指定在加入池时在每个计算节点上运行。

State

获取或设置池的当前状态。

StateTransitionTime

获取或设置池进入其当前状态的时间。

Stats

获取或设置池整个生命周期的利用率和资源使用情况统计信息。

TargetDedicatedNodes

获取或设置池中所需数量的专用计算节点。

TargetLowPriorityNodes

获取或设置池中所需数量的现成/低优先级计算节点。

TargetNodeCommunicationMode

获取或设置池的所需节点通信模式。

TaskSchedulingPolicy

获取或设置任务如何在池中的计算节点之间分布。

TaskSlotsPerNode

获取或设置可用于在池中的单个计算节点上运行并发任务的任务槽数。

Url

获取或设置池的 URL。

UserAccounts

获取或设置将在池中的每个计算节点上创建的用户帐户列表。

VirtualMachineConfiguration

获取或设置池的虚拟机配置。

VmSize

获取或设置池中虚拟机的大小。 池中的所有虚拟机大小相同。

适用于